In France, there is a resort that attracts a big number of guests all year round. This area has a beautiful name – Deauville. The resort has been recognized as one of the most prestigious in France. The city has become famous thanks to international film festivals that take place here every year. Besides them, the resort hosts horse racing competitions and regattas. Nowadays, Deauville is a historical center that is ideal for not only sightseeing but also beach recreation. It is worth noting that many French film stars enjoy visiting Deauville to spend their free time here.
The history of the French city with a celebrity status started in the 19th century. Until that time, there was a small village on the site of the modern settlement. Local people were mostly engaged in farming at that time. In 1853, when the Duke of Morny – a politician and half-brother of Napoleon III – became ill, his doctor advised him on finding a place where his disease would not develop. The duke arrived in the French village. Having examined the territory and the area, Morny decided that he couldn’t find a better place. This is when the development of a new seaside resort started.
When the resort got its first infrastructure, the Duke of Morny did all he could to make Deauville a more prestigious resort. As the duke was a successful businessman and knew how to make money, his fortune soon increased due to successful speculative real estate sales. The French also know Deauville as the second town where Coco Chanel opened her boutique after the legendary Chanel boutique on Rue Cambon in Paris. The territory of Deauville was a conventional division. A beach, the length of which is several kilometers, occupies one part of the resort. A magnificent waterfront represents the second part of Deauville. This is the location of numerous restaurants, bars, and various cafes. Promenade Des Planches is an iconic landmark of the resort, so it is simply unapologetic to visit Deauville and forget to walk on this tropical wood boardwalk. The length of the promenade is almost two kilometers. That is why it is incredibly exciting and comfortable to walk here. The fresh and cool sea breeze makes any stroll particularly pleasant.
The promenade was built in the 20s of the 20th century. This is a kind of a French “Hollywood boulevard” because there are autographs and writings of famous personalities and film stars on dressing cabins installed along the coast. Needless to say, tourists enjoy looking at them and take pictures of these autographs. Many come to the promenade with the sole purpose of looking at these writings. Magnificent houses, the look of which is reminiscent of buildings from a fairytale, have become a true pride of Deauville. Each house has a different design. The city’s administration is open in one of these buildings. If you take a closer look at this mansion, you will notice that the building is similar to a small medieval castle. Spiked turrets decorate the building’s roof. Outside, the building has a sand color, but the interior décor mostly features bold Burgundy shades. Gorgeous fruit trees with big red apples complete the look of this fabulous fairytale building.

Are you ready to see how lucky you are? Welcome to the main landmark of Deauville – a casino that shares its name with the resort. Every evening, the casino attracts all people who want to “hit the big time”. The Deauville casino remembers many sad stories about people who lost everything they had and left the venue penniless. That being said, there are also legends about enormous luck and huge winnings. In the casino, visitors can bet with their money or simply attend the show that the casino is famous for – Deauvillisimo. The venue also has a disco and a restaurant with various local delicacies.
In order to get to Deauville as soon as possible, take a car ride from Paris. The distance to the resort from the capital of France is roughly two hundred kilometers. Take road A13 and you will be in Deauville in two hours. The Gare Saint-Lazare, a train station in Paris, has daily trains to Deauville.
